Bracelets as Thoughtful Gifts

Are you looking for a special way to thank your book club members or celebrate a milestone? Bracelets make wonderful gifts that are both personal and lasting.

  • Matching Bracelets: A set of matching bracelets, perhaps in your group's favorite color or featuring a shared symbol, can be a beautiful way to commemorate your shared passion for reading.
  • Personalized Bracelets: Consider a bracelet with an initial or a birthstone for each member.
  • Themed Bracelets: If your group has a particular genre you love, find bracelets that reflect that theme. For instance, a celestial-themed bracelet for a group that enjoys science fiction or fantasy.
